What is a Mini Solenoid Valve? A mini solenoid valve is a type of valve that controls the flow of fluids by using an electromagnetic field generated by an electric current. It is typically composed of a coil, a plunger (or valve stem), and a valve body. When electrical current flows through the coil, it creates a magnetic field that pulls or pushes the plunger, which in turn opens or closes the valve. This enables precise control of fluid flow in a variety of systems. Mini solenoid valves are smaller than their standard counterparts, which makes them ideal for applications where space is limited. Their ability to open and close rapidly makes them perfect for applications that require precise control of fluid dynamics, such as in medical devices, industrial equipment, and home appliances.
